About C. Privato

C. Privato is a scholar working on Electrical and Electronic Engineering, Materials Chemistry, Renewable Energy, Sustainability and the Environment, Biomedical Engineering and Computational Mechanics, having authored 35 papers that have together received 360 indexed citations. Recurring topics across this work include Silicon and Solar Cell Technologies (14 papers), Thin-Film Transistor Technologies (14 papers), Silicon Nanostructures and Photoluminescence (14 papers), solar cell performance optimization (12 papers), Photovoltaic System Optimization Techniques (9 papers), Solar Thermal and Photovoltaic Systems (7 papers), Nanowire Synthesis and Applications (3 papers) and Laser Material Processing Techniques (2 papers). The work is most often cited by research in Renewable Energy, Sustainability and the Environment (85 citations), Electrical and Electronic Engineering (279 citations), Materials Chemistry (194 citations), Building and Construction (26 citations) and Environmental Engineering (25 citations). C. Privato has collaborated with scholars based in Italy, Switzerland and Cyprus. Frequent co-authors include M.L. Addonizio, Paola Delli Veneri, Lucia V. Mercaldo, Giovanni Cantele, A. Antonaia, Alessandra Scognamiglio, M. Della Noce, Ettore Massera, L. Lancellotti and A. Parretta. Their work appears in journals such as Thin Solid Films, Materials Science and Engineering B, Journal of Non-Crystalline Solids, Renewable Energy and Microelectronics Reliability.
